LEVEL 1. Basics of horsemanship are taught;
saddling, bridling, bareback, balance, hoofcare, grooming, ring
work, and trailing
LEVEL
2. Riders with some knowledge of basic seat and
horsemanship participate in this level. Ring work over cavalettis
and small jumps is performed both with and without saddles. Open
field work, ring work, and cross country courses will be ridden,
dependent upon riding skill level attained.
LEVEL
3. Thorough knowledge of basic seat and horsemanship is
required. Testing for level 2 and level 3 takes place Sunday
afternoon. Level 3 riders will cover the level 2 course in a more
in depth fashion with emphasis on riding skill development.
Participants in ALL
courses are given classes on tack usage and care, parasites of
horses, demonstrations of riding techniques, presentations on
breeds of horses, and conformation.
NOTE: All applicants MUST bring riding boots with them and wear
them while riding. All boots must have at least a one-inch heel and
cover the ankle. Riders should have a comfortable pair of walking
shoes and adequate changes of socks.
If you have your own hard hat, bring it with you, otherwise we will
provide headgear.
